Whittle upset by 'Strictly' tour snub

The Hollyoaks star, who was runner-up to presenter Chris Hollins on Saturday night's final of the dancing show, said that he is upset that fellow contestants Ricky Groves and Natalie Cassidy have been asked instead of him.
Whittle told The Sun: "I wasn't asked. I would have snapped someone's arm off to go on tour. I asked someone about it but they never got back to me. It is a shame because I think we came up with routines to really entertain the audiences.
"They talked about Chris being an entertainer, but surely if you're spinning a girl above your head, would you not find that entertaining? Why are we not entertaining? Because we're not pulling faces?
"I've got no idea why I wasn't asked. I'd like to know who the boss is because I'd have thought you'd want people who are entertaining. They asked Chris early doors - maybe they knew he was winning?"
Talking about his dance partner Natalie Lowe, Whittle added: "We were pulling off moves no-one else pulled off. I'm proud as she really pushed me and we did lifts that have never been seen before on Strictly."
